ICMA, ICAP hold Best Corporate, Sustainability Report Awards

Published on: November 12, 2025 2:00 AM

The Institute of Cost and Management Accountants of Pakistan (ICMA) and the Institute of Chartered Accountants of Pakistan (ICAP) jointly organized the Best Corporate and Sustainability Report Awards (BCSRA) 2024 in Lahore.

The prestigious event recognized organizations across multiple sectors for excellence in corporate and sustainability reporting, reinforcing Pakistan’s commitment to transparency, accountability, and good governance.

Chief Guest, Akif Saeed, Chairman of the Securities and Exchange Commission of Pakistan (SECP), commended both Institutes for their longstanding efforts in promoting excellence through the Best Corporate and Sustainability Awards.

“These awards have become a symbol of corporate excellence, celebrating organizations that demonstrate transparency, accountability, and a commitment to responsible business practices,” he said.

Saeed highlighted that global investors increasingly evaluate companies beyond profitability and now consider environmental, social, and governance (ESG) performance as a key metric.

He reaffirmed SECP’s commitment to advancing Pakistan’s ESG and sustainability agenda through regulatory reforms, disclosure guidelines, and the ESG Sustain Portal, initiatives helping align corporate Pakistan with global standards and attract responsible investment.

Ghulam Mustafa Qazi, President ICMA Pakistan, highlighted that transparent and responsible reporting has become the cornerstone of modern business.

“Organisations today are expected not only to demonstrate financial performance but also to show how they create long-term value for society and the environment. High-quality reporting builds trust, enhances credibility, and fosters sustainable growth,” he said.

Mr. Saif Ullah, President ICAP, described the awards as a “statement of purpose” for the nation’s professional and corporate community.

“This ceremony is more than a celebration; it reflects our collective vision to develop a corporate culture based on clarity, transparency, and truth – a culture that strengthens investor confidence and drives economic growth,” he emphasized.

Muhammad Yasin, Vice President ICMA and Co-Chairman of the Joint Committee, expressed gratitude for the collaboration between ICMA and ICAP in ensuring fairness and technical rigor in the evaluation process.

“Corporate reporting is more than a regulatory requirement; it is communication of performance, governance, and social responsibility,” he said.

Ali Latif, Co-Chairman Joint Committee from ICAP, lauded the role of both institutes in fostering corporate transparency and governance.

Overall Best Corporate Report (BCR) Awards 2024 – Top Five Winners

Bank Alfalah Limited

Fauji Fertilizer Company Limited

MCB Bank Limited

Cherat Cement Company Limited

Mari Energies Limited

Sector-Wise First Position Winners – Best Corporate Report (BCR) 2024

Sector Company

Insurance Adamjee Insurance Company Limited

Pharmaceutical AGP Limited

Banks Bank Alfalah Limited

Cement Cherat Cement Company Limited

Others Cherat Packaging Limited

Not-for-Profit Organizations ChildLife Foundation

Chemical & Fertilizer Fauji Fertilizer Company Limited

NBFIs and Modaraba First Habib Modaraba

Sugar Jauharabad Sugar Mills Limited

Fuel & Energy Mari Energies Limited

Engineering & Autos Pak Elektron Limited

Textile Tata Textile Mills Limited

 

Best Sustainability Report (BSR) Awards 2024 – 1st Position

Fauji Fertilizer Company Limited.
